Young offenders told to stay out of trouble

A Honiara magistrate has ordered two juvenile offenders to keep out of trouble for the next 12 months.

Failure would result in their arrest and imprisonment.

The 17-year-old and 14-year old juveniles will appear again in court a year from Friday to receive the court’s sentencing.

The two juveniles and adults John Buludae and Patrick Kamai have pleaded guilty to one count each of common assault charges on Thursday in the Honiara Magistrate’s Court.

These were in relation to an incident at No. 3 this year when a fight broke out between the accused and another two men.

The two adults were already imposed with a bound over sentence on Thursday.

Principal Magistrate Jim Seuika told the young offenders that despite the mitigating features submitted on their behalf, the court considered common assault a serious offence.

They will return to court November 23, next year for the court to deliver its sentence.
